Charlamagne A. Koertge - Class Of 1942

Charlamagne A. Koertge

Charles A. Koertge, 61, of Pekin, Illinois, formerly of Olney died Monday, November 18, 1985 at the Pekin service station where he was employed.  Services at the Liberty Baptist Church in Pekin with Rev. Jerry Barron presiding.  Graveside services at Ebenezer Cemetery in rural Richland County.

Memorial contributions may be made to the Kidney Foundation.

He was born on November 12, 1924, the son of Charles and Mary Bunch Koertge.  He married Frances Jennings on September 25, 1970 in Peoria and she survives.

In addition to his wife, he is survived by three sons, David Koertge of Mulberry Grove, Donald Koertge of Dallas, Tx. and Richard Koertge of Macomb; a daughter, Mrs. Rosalyn Powers of St. Louis, Mo.; three brothers, Joseph Koertge of Peoria, Walter Koertge of Frankfurt and Kelly Koertge of Bloomington; a sister, Leta Stallard of Olney; two step-daughters, Donna Walton and Debera Ibbotson; two step-sons, Steven Ibbotson and David Ibbotson and ten grandchildren.

He was preceded in death by one brother.

He was a farmer in Richland County for several years before moving to Pekin, where he was employed at Glover's Service Station.
